Description :

The Paramedic provides both Basic and Advanced Life Support in the pre-hospital and in- hospital settings.
The scope of practice includes providing a high standard of direct patient care, maintaining equipment and supplies, ensuring a well-prepared EMS response and keeping accurate records. In collaboration with other health care personnel, the Paramedic fulfills a vital role in providing a team approach to quality emergency care and assists in training and educational programs as well.

Duties:

Accountable for providing high quality patient care both pre-hospital and in-hospital, based on an in-depth understanding of the patient's needs.
Exercises detailed attention to duty while ensuring the EMS Team, its equipment and supplies are in a constant state of readiness.
Administers quality care within the guidelines of established policies, procedures and protocols. Follows EMS Medical Control directives.
Takes part in regular skills maintenance programs to ensure professional proficiency.
Maintains professional certifications.
Collaborates with members of the EMS Team and other health care professionals to ensure and improve the readiness of the Emergency Team as a whole.
Maintains a working knowledge of current trends in EMS and new developments in the healthcare field.
Promotes a continuous effort to achieve a higher level of quality care.
